Abstract
This study suggested a novel method for identifying the patient most impacted by alcohol by employing the triangular neutrosophic soft set-in variable sense. Environmental, biological and psychological factors, among others, have an effect on alcoholics. Alcoholics are categorized according to the severity of the affliction, and the reasons for alcoholism are examined using a mixed set of data from various observers. The Neutrosophic soft set is a crucial resource for identifying the decision-making problems in the Neutrosophic domain. This categorization inquiry has taken the form of a comparison table. It is advantageous to classify objects and individuals in a neutrosophic environment according to their calibre, aptitude, performance, etc.
